Expression And Clinical Significance Of Programmed Cell Death Factor 4 In Bladder Cancer

Objective: To explore the effect of Programmed cell death factor 4 on incidence,clinical characteristics and prognosis of bladder cancer.Methods: From June 2014 to December 2014,72 patients with bladder cancer were collected in the Department of Urology of Hospital.By paired samples collected each patient with bladder cancer tissues and adjacent normal tissues(tumor distance = 2cm).All subjects were followed up regularly.The median follow-up time was 31.2months.Trizol method was used to extract mRNA from bladder cancer tissues and adjacent tissues,and the relative expression level of PDCD4 mRNA in tissues was detected by RT-PCR.Meanwhile,immunohistochemistry was used to detect the expression of PDCD4 protein in the tissues.SPSS21 makes statistical analysis of the data.Results: 1.The positive rate of PDCD4 protein in para cancerous tissues was 59.7%,the positive rate in bladder cancer tissue was 23.6%,and the positive rate of PDCD4 protein in bladder cancer tissue was significantly lower than that of the para cancerous tissue.The relative expression of PDCD4 mRNA in bladder cancer tissues and para cancerous tissues was 0.65 and 1.09 respectively.The relative expression of PDCD4 mRNA in para cancerous tissue was significantly higher than that of bladder cancer tissues.2.Patients with less than 50 years old,pathological grade I,pathological stage is Tis~T1,tumor size is less than 3cm and no recurrence,the positive rate of PDCD4 protein is higher.The relative expression level of PDCD4 mRNA was significantly higher in patients less than 50 years old,grade I and II of pathological grade,metastasis,pathological stage of Tis~T1,tumor size less than 3cm and non recurrence.3.The median survival time of the PDCD4 positive patients was 28.5 months,the median survival time of the PDCD4 negative patients was 19.6 months,and the survival time of the bladder cancer patients with PDCD4 protein positive was prolonged significantly.Compared to PDCD4-negative bladder cancer patients(11.6months),PDCD4 positive bladder cancer patients(20.5 months)had a significantly longer progression free survival time.The median survival time of patients with high expression of PDCD4 mRNA was 33.4 months,and the median survival time of patients with PDCD mRNA low expression was 19.9 months,and the survival time of bladder cancer patients with high expression of PDCD4 mRNA was significantly prolonged.In patients with bladder cancer(11.5 months)with low expression of PDCD4 mRNA(11.5 months),the progression free survival time of patients with PDCD4 mRNA high expression of bladder cancer(20 months)was also significantly prolonged.Conclusion: 1.The relative expression of PDCD4 mRNA and the positive rate of PDCD4 protein in bladder cancer tissues is significantly lower than that in the para cancerous tissue,suggesting that PDCD4 is associated with the occurrence of bladder cancer.2.PDCD4 is associated with the clinical features of age,pathological grading,metastasis,pathological staging,tumor size and recurrence of bladder cancer,suggesting that PDCD4 is associated with the development of bladder cancer.3.The elevated expression levels of PDCD4 mRNA or the positive of PDCD4 protein can significantly prolong the total and progression free survival of the patients,suggesting that PDCD4 is a protective factor for the prognosis of bladder cancer.
